
Perform a control solution test:
• Before testing with the Assure Platinum System for the first time
• When you open a new bottle of test strips
• Whenever you suspect the meter or test strips may not be
functioning properly
• If test results appear to be abnormally high or low or are not
consistent with clinical symptom
• If the test strip bottle has been left open or has been exposed to light,
temperatures below 39°F (4°C) or above 86°F (30°C), or humidity levels
above 80%
• To check your technique
• When the Assure Platinum meter has been dropped or stored below
32°F (0°C) or above 122°F (50°C)
• Each time the batteries are changed
Healthcare Professionals: Perform control solution tests in accordance with your state regulatory guidelines.

Step 1: Insert test strip as shown. The meter will turn on
automatically. The full screen will come on for a moment.
Make sure all symbols appear on the screen. The strip symbol
and flashing blood drop will automatically be displayed.
Step 2: Press the Back or Forward button
one time to enter the control solution mode. A control
solution bottle “ ” will appear at the top right of the screen.
If you do not enter the control solution mode, the control
solution result will NOT be valid.
Using the control solution mode will also flag the result in
memory. will prompt you to apply control solution.
Step 3: Mix solution by gently inverting control solution bottle
several times (do not shake). Remove the cap from the control
solution bottle and place on flat surface. Squeeze the bottle
and discard the first drop. Apply the second drop to the top
of the clean cap.
Step 4: Bring meter and strip to drop. Test strip will draw
up the solution. The meter will show result in 7 seconds.
Step 5: Compare the result to the range printed on
the test strip bottle. Make sure the result is within the
acceptable range. If the result falls within this range, the meter
and test strip are working correctly.
Do not use system if control solution result is out of range.
Healthcare Professionals: Record result in quality
logbook.
Step 6: Remove the test strip by holding the meter so that
the test strip points down. Push the strip release button
forward. The test strip will fall out and meter will shut off
automatically. Dispose of the used test strip. Wipe
excess control solution from cap and replace cap on control
solution bottle.
Professionals:
Repeat Steps 1-6 with a second control solution.

TROUBLESHOOTING & CUSTOMER SERVICE
Your blood glucose level is less
than 20 mg/dL. Repeat the test using a
new test strip. If this message appears
again, contact a healthcare professional
immediately!
Your blood glucose level is more
than 600 mg/dL. Repeat the test using
a new test strip. If this message appears
again, contact a healthcare professional
immediately!
The battery has been replaced. Check
that the time and date are set correctly.
(The time and date will be flashing). With
the meter turned off, press and hold “M”
button for two seconds to enter “check meter settings
mode.” Then confirm that the time and date are correct.
If they are not correct, press and hold “M” button to enter
set-up mode.
A used strip has been inserted or
the meter is having a problem reading
the strip. Repeat the test with a new
test strip.
Not enough blood was added to test
strip. Retest with new test strip.
Apply at least 0.5 µL of blood to sample
application tip.
